H2B in DA integra....stock Hood closed***no webbing cut or hood spacers**UPDATED
Last year I swap my buddys car. He put the H22 with the Type-r tranny. Ever since we did it he s been crying that he didnt like the look of his car anymore, so I told him id fix it.
Parts Needed : -PCV Relocator Braket
https://honda-tech.com/zerothread?id=1932034
-3 long Bolt to replace stud on tranny
-6 washers
-1 piece of aprox 3/4 tubing x 6 in
Heres the before and after. All we did was lower the engine by 1/2 in with spacers(tubing and washers), shave the oil cap and relocate the PCV. The hardest part was the rear engine braket needed to be cut and rewelded at an angle.
Belive it or not.....H2B inside....
